The inspector’s account

The investigation revealed of the following: Regarding allegation "Facility is in disrepair." LPA interviewed all clients and they all reported the air conditioning (A/C) was broken about for three weeks. The facility was really hot. LPA interviewed administrator and staff and all admitted that the A/C was broken for three weeks but the A/C company did come and fix the A/C and replaced the existing A/C system last week. There were some parts that A/C company still needs to be repaired and they should be completely finished by next week.

Regarding allegation: "Facility does not provide a comfortable environment for residents." LPA interviewed all clients and reported it was hot in the facility last few weeks and it's very difficult to feel comfortable in the facility. The facility did provide portable A/C in the rooms but they still felt hot. LPA interviewed staff and reported the facility was very hot and the clients was impatient and uncomfortable and some clients were sweating a lot. The staff indicated that they did hook up seven fans and portable A/C in each clients' room, living room and kitchen to make the clients feel more comfortable in the facility while the A/C was broken.

Based on interviews conducted and records reviewed, the preponderance of evidence standard has been met, therefore the above allegations are found to be SUBSTANTIATED. California Code of Regulations, Title 22, Division 6 and Chapter 1 are being cited on the attached LIC 9099D.

Exit interview held with House Manger Estela Barrara. A copy of the report and appeal rights were provided.
